About this listen

When She Died braves grief's gritty landscape with unflinching honesty. Additionally the in-real-time journal entries point to all the ups and downs, madness, and heart-wrenching immediacy of a spousal loss. This is balanced by a retrospective on the death and its aftermath 30 years later.

This book is anything but a clinician's take on grieving. Rather, it is an intensely private and thoughtfully laid out map for all the various stages of grief from a personal vantage point that ultimately emerges as something profoundly universal.

This is one of those rare books written by someone that not only knows the territory of grief but is courageous enough to be transparent about this raw and groundless territory. Woven together with Michaels own music written during this life changing loss, this audio is helpful to anyone going through their own loss and invaluable even if not right now. As human beings we experience times of loss and grief in life yet most of us live in cultures that don't embrace this part of being human. Michael manages to give grief back it's dignity, transformation and beauty. And deep wisdom. Michael's narration and beautiful singing voice are a rare gift together.
